Exploring the Critical Role and Development of Nitrogen Air Integrated Generators in Driving Industrial Efficiency and Sustainability
Over the past decade, on-site nitrogen generation has transformed from a niche solution to a cornerstone of modern manufacturing and processing industries. Integrated designs that combine air compression and nitrogen separation within a single footprint have elevated operational convenience, reduced installation complexity, and supported sustainability initiatives by minimizing transportation emissions associated with bulk gas deliveries.Innovations in adsorption materials and membrane technologies have enhanced nitrogen purity and yield, enabling critical applications in sectors ranging from electronics fabrication to food preservation. The synergy between compressed air systems and pressure swing adsorption modules allows plants to optimize energy use, align gas production precisely with demand patterns, and reduce total cost of ownership. As businesses prioritize resilience and environmental stewardship, the adoption of integrated nitrogen generators underscores a strategic shift toward localized, efficient gas management.
Looking ahead, integration will continue to play a pivotal role in addressing evolving industrial requirements. With regulatory pressures on emissions intensifying and the spotlight on process optimization growing brighter, integrated nitrogen air generators present a compelling pathway for organizations aiming to strengthen their supply chains and enhance productivity. Analyzing the Cumulative Impact of 2025 United States Tariffs on Supply Chain Dynamics and Competitiveness in Nitrogen Generation Industry
The introduction of new tariff measures in 2025 has exerted a notable influence on the nitrogen generation equipment supply chain and cost structures. Components such as high-precision valves, specialized adsorbent materials, and membrane modules often cross borders during manufacturing and assembly. Higher import duties on these inputs have led to incremental increases in equipment costs and prompted some suppliers to reassess their sourcing strategies.Meanwhile, domestic production of key system elements has experienced a resurgence as original equipment manufacturers explore local partnerships and joint ventures to circumvent tariff-related expenses. This has resulted in a more fragmented supplier landscape, where regional players offer competitive alternatives to traditional global brands. Procurement teams now navigate a complex trade environment by balancing price, lead times, and performance guarantees when selecting generator systems.
In parallel, end users have begun adjusting their total cost of ownership calculations to factor in potential tariff volatility and supply chain disruptions. The heightened emphasis on resilience has driven interest in multi-vendor procurement strategies and in contracts that include favorable clauses for duty reversals or tariff offsets. Overall, the cumulative impact of the 2025 tariffs has accelerated a shift toward regionalized supply networks, enhancing agility but introducing new considerations for cost and quality management.
Deriving Key Segmentation Insights to Illuminate Crucial Application, Technology, Distribution, and Capacity Variances in the Nitrogen Generator Market
Segmenting the nitrogen generator market reveals nuanced dynamics across application, technology, distribution, and capacity dimensions. When examined through the lens of end use, industries such as automotive manufacturing, chemical processing, electronics fabrication, food and beverage preservation, metal work operations, oil and gas exploration, and pharmaceutical production each demand specific purity levels, flow rates, and operational reliability. This diversity shapes design priorities and service requirements for gas generation equipment.From the perspective of technological approach, cryogenic distillation systems deliver ultra-high purity gas at scale, while membrane separation units offer modularity and simplified maintenance for mid-range requirements. Pressure swing adsorption solutions strike a balance between capital expenditure and operational flexibility, making them well suited for applications with variable flow profiles. These technology choices influence not only initial investment but also the long-term service footprint.
Distribution channels further define market interactions. Aftermarket channels provide rapid delivery of replacement parts, field services, and retrofits to extend system lifecycles, whereas direct sales facilitate comprehensive solution packages and bundled service agreements. Finally, capacity segmentation highlights differences between generators designed for up to 1000 Nm3 per hour, units catering to 1000 to 2500 Nm3 per hour, and large-scale installations exceeding 2500 Nm3 per hour. Each capacity tier addresses distinct operational scales and investment horizons, underscoring the importance of tailoring offerings to customer profiles.
Uncovering Critical Regional Insights and Growth Drivers that Shape Market Dynamics across Americas, Europe Middle East Africa, and Asia Pacific
Regional variations play a critical role in shaping the adoption and growth of nitrogen air integrated generators. In the Americas, stringent food safety standards and robust automotive production have driven consistent demand for reliable on-site gas generation. North America’s emphasis on environmental compliance has encouraged the integration of advanced monitoring systems and lean energy practices within generator solutions.Across Europe, the Middle East, and Africa, a diverse regulatory mosaic influences investment cycles. European Union directives on industrial emissions and energy efficiency have spurred deployment of high-performance adsorption units, while Middle Eastern petrochemical ventures seek scalable, high-capacity systems to support large-scale operations. In parts of Africa, infrastructure constraints and logistical challenges have highlighted the appeal of compact, modular designs that simplify installation and maintenance in decentralized settings.
Asia-Pacific represents a rapidly evolving epicenter of demand, fueled by expanding electronics manufacturing and pharmaceutical sectors. Regulatory bodies in the region are increasingly prioritizing localized production and sustainability metrics, creating opportunities for equipment suppliers that can demonstrate low environmental footprints. Government initiatives supporting renewable energy integration and industrial modernization further enhance the market outlook for integrated nitrogen generation across this diverse geography.
